当你在使用Spring MVC框架时遇到org.springframework.web.servlet.PageNotFound - No mapping found for HTTP request这个错误,这通常意味着Spring MVC的DispatcherServlet没有找到一个与请求的URL相匹配的控制器(Controller)方法。以下是一些可能的解决方案,帮助你解决这个问题: 1. 检查请求的URL是否正确 确保你请求的URL...
在springMVC-servlet.xml中配置<mvc:default-servlet-handler />后,会在Spring MVC上下文中定义一个org.springframework.web.servlet.resource.DefaultServletHttpRequestHandler,它会像一个检查员,对进入DispatcherServlet的URL进行筛查,如果发现是静态资源的请求,就将该请求转由Web应用服务器默认的Servlet处理,如果不是静态...
No mapping found for HTTP request with URI [/webapp/] in DispatcherServlet with name 'SpringMVC' 可能有如下几个原因: 1、是否设置了web目录,在IDEA中,web目录是这样的 如果没有设置,按照下面的方法设置: 选中要设置的模块,点击file、project structure,设置web.xml文件和web目录的位置 2、DispatcherServlet...
NomappingfoundforHTTPrequestwithURI解决⽅案错误名称: No mapping found for HTTP request with URI [/SpringMVC_a_hello/hello] in DispatcherServlet with name 'spring' 注:⾮注解⽅式 思路:出现这个错误说明spring配置⽂件路径以及配置没有问题;可能造成下列错误的原因:⼀,没有配置<bean name="" ...
No mapping found for HTTP request with URI [/Portal/download] in,本文为博主原创,未经允许不得转载:遇到这个异常,总结一下这个问题发生的原因:这个原因是在springmvc中在DispatcherServlet分发请求时,解析不到相应的请求路径。后台要请求的路径应该是“/portal/do
No mapping found for HTTP request with URI [/] in DispatcherServlet with name ” 问题原因:默认的访问的URL都会被DispatcherServlet所拦截,从web.xml下对spring mvc的DispatcherServlet请求url映射的配置可以看出,具体配置如下: <servlet> <servlet-name>hello-dispatcher</servlet-name> ...
<context:component-scan base-package=”com.itshenjin.controller” /> 或者:<context:component-scan base-package=”com.itshenjin.controller.**” /> 如果能解决你的问题,那最好不过了。如果解决不了,也请不要喷我。 毕竟:我头疼,可能是感冒引起的。你头疼,可能是发烧引起的。
<No mapping found for HTTP request with URI [/sandDemo001/images/1.jpg] in DispatcherServlet with name 'spring'> 二. 问题原因 原因是web.xml文件中,Spring的DispatcherServlet对url的配置不合理,原配置如下: <servlet> <servlet-name>spring</servlet-name> ...
分析原因:<servlet-mapping>的<url-pattern>/</url-pattern>把所有的请求都交给spring去处理了,而所有available的请求url都是在Constroller里使用类似@RequestMapping(value = "/login/{user}", method = RequestMethod.GET)这样的注解配置的,这样的话对js/css/jpg/gif等静态资源的访问就会得不到。
No mapping found for HTTP request with URI [/rbiz4/uploadFile.html] 上面这条信息是从MyEclipse的控制台里找出来的。 这条信息就是指/rbiz4/uploadFile.html这样的请求找不到对应信息了,于是依次检查 1.jsp文件 2.controller文件 3.web.xml 发现: ...